Job Summary
Pop-A-Lock Maritimes is expanding its commercial door automation and access control team. We install and maintain automatic door operators, electrified door hardware, and access control systems for building owners, contractors, and security integrators across mainland Nova Scotia. This role is not about key cutting or lockouts. Instead, it focuses on installing and repairing commercial door hardware, automatic door operators, electrified access-control systems, and low-voltage control systems.
Two Candidate Pathways. We are open to two types of candidates:
1. Experienced Field Service Technicians
You may be a fit if you have experience with automatic door operators; access control or security systems; electric strikes, maglocks, or motorized exit devices; low-voltage electrical work; door closers, exit devices, storefront doors, wood doors, or steel doors.
Experienced candidates should qualify for the higher end of the pay range.
2. Junior Technicians / Recent Graduates
You may be a fit if you are a recent NSCC or NBCC graduate or an early-career candidate with formal training as an electronics or electrical technician, electronics or electrical engineering technologist, electromechanical technology, or low-voltage technician, involving automation, controls, or related technical work.
We can train the door hardware and field installation aspects of the role, but we are especially interested in candidates who already understand basic electrical, electronic and/or networking concepts.
